Experimental Research and Process Design of Lithium Recovery from Wastewater in Production of Ternary Cathode Materials for Lithium Batteries
This study focuses on the wastewater generated during the production of ternary cathode materials for lithium batteries.Through experimental verification,the feasibility of lithium recovery using the sodium carbonate precipitation method was confirmed.The optimal process conditions for lithium precipitation were determined as follows:the reaction temperature of 85 ℃,the reaction time of 70 min,the sodium carbonate dosage at 1.1 times the theoretical amount,the sodium carbonate mass concentration of 250 g/L,and the stirring speed of 200 r/min.Repeated tests demonstrated that this process is stable and reliable with an achieved lithium recovery rate exceeding 85%.Based on these findings,a design for recovering lithium from wastewater in the production of ternary cathode materials for lithium batteries has been proposed to provide guidance for future engineering applications.
